Gabriel García Márquez

Gabriel José de la Concordia García Márquez (born March 6, 1927 in Aracataca, Colombia) was a novelist, screenwriter, and journalist who was best known for being a considered as one of the most significant authors of the 20th century in the Spanish language and for being awarded the 1972 Neustadt International Prize for Literature and the 1982 Nobel Prize in Literature. Gabriel died on April 17, 2014 and his death was because of pneumonia. He died at age 87.
